From b76a279edf16a20c34354eb26b680e20ee6fc07c Mon Sep 17 00:00:00 2001 From: Philipp Maier Date: Mon, 7 Dec 2020 16:54:35 +0100 Subject: Osmocom_Gb_types: add RIM templates The template set we use for testing the GB (BSSGB) interface on osmo-sgsn and osmo-pcu lacks templates to generate RIM (ran information management) messages. The records and unions are already specified in BSSGP_Types.ttcn, we just need to form templates in order to be able to use them. ts_RAN_Information_Request_Application_Container_MBMS_data_channel(cid) + } + + /* NOTE: The type description of reporting_Cell_Identifier in chapter 11.3.63.1, version V10.6.0 (2012-07) of + * 3GPP TS 48.018 clearly states: "Reporting Cell Identifier: This field is encoded as the Cell Identifier + * defined in sub-clause 11.3.9". However this seems to be an error in the specification, because the + * specifiction in Table 11.3.63.1.1 already has a length field an an IEI defined. Keeping the IEI and lenght + * of the BSSGP cell identifier in addition would no make sense. Also in the chapters below the specifiction + * of the IEs are similar and there it says "Reporting Cell Identifier: This field is encoded as the value + * part of the Cell Identifier IE defined in sub-clause 11.3.9, not including IEI and Length Indicator.", + * which actually makes sense. */ + + /* 3GPP TS 48.018 11.3.63.1.1 */ + template (value)
